Why This Cover Letter Works in 2023

Highlight tangible outcomes

When you talk about your work like "leading the implementation of a new IT project management system which resulted in a 30% increase in project delivery efficiency", it gives me a clear picture of what you can achieve. It's not just about what you did, but the results you brought in. This tells me you're focused on outcomes, not just tasks.

Connect your skills to the company's needs

When you say "my ability to manage complex projects and lead diverse teams would be invaluable", you're directly linking your skills to my needs as a hiring manager. You're telling me you understand what we need and you have the skills to deliver it. That's what I want to hear.

Why This Cover Letter Works in 2023

Showcase your project management skills with hard numbers

Telling me that you "successfully managed a portfolio of projects valued at over $2 million" is really impactful. It communicates the scale and complexity of the projects you've handled. This kind of information helps me understand your capabilities better.

Relate your experience to the company's environment

When you mention your experience in "managing large-scale projects and fostering an Agile environment", it tells me you understand our work environment. You're not just applying for any job; you know our culture and you're ready for it.

Express your alignment with the company's mission

Expressing your desire to "contribute to the company's mission of making information universally accessible and useful" shows me that you're not just looking for a job, but a mission-aligned role. It demonstrates you understand our purpose and are excited about it. That's the kind of passion I like to see.
